Mr. Andrii Hovorukha is a researcher specializing in the mechanics, dynamics, and tribology of railway and industrial transport systems. His work focuses on the mathematical modeling of dynamic interactions, wear, and operational safety of track structures, rolling stock, and heavily loaded mining equipment. He has authored 36 scientific publications with 15 citations and a Google Scholar h-index of 3, contributing to international journals and conference proceedings. His research includes the development of innovative friction modifier technologies, particularly the “Ideal” repair and restoration mixture, which forms wear-resistant nanostructured layers, significantly extending equipment service life. Mr. Andrii Hovorukha’s contributions advance the reliability, safety, and efficiency of industrial and railway transport systems, bridging theoretical modeling with practical industrial applications.

Dr. Sarat Mohapatra is an accomplished marine researcher whose work bridges theoretical modeling, computational simulation, and experimental validation in the fields of hydroelasticity, ocean hydrodynamics, offshore aquaculture systems, and floating platform dynamics. His research primarily addresses complex fluid–structure interactions and the development of hydroelastic models for flexible and porous marine structures under combined wave and current conditions. With over 70 international publications in leading journals such as Ocean Engineering, Applied Ocean Research, Journal of Fluids and Structures, Physics of Fluids, and Journal of Marine Science and Engineering, his work has received significant global recognition, reflected in an h-index of 21 and more than 1,160 citations. Dr. Sarat Mohapatra has been a key contributor to several European and Portuguese Foundation for Science and Technology (FCT)-funded projects, focusing on hydrodynamic and hydroelastic analysis of large floating structures and wave energy systems. His recent studies include the development of analytical, numerical, and CFD-based models to predict wave-current interactions and improve the design of sustainable marine systems. Dr. Huatao Zhao is an accomplished Associate Professor at the School of Geoscience and Technology, Southwest Petroleum University, China. With a PhD in Geotechnical Engineering and extensive experience in dynamic rock mechanics, Dr. Zhao’s academic journey and dedication to cutting-edge research have positioned him as a rising scholar in the field of geotechnical and geological engineering. His work contributes significantly to the understanding of stress wave propagation, dynamic fracture mechanisms, and safety technologies in underground construction.

Dr. Jingting Liu is an Associate Professor in the Process Equipment and Control Engineering Department at Shandong University. She holds a Ph.D. in Chemical Process Machinery from Zhejiang University and a B.S. in Process Equipment and Control Engineering from China University of Petroleum. Her work focuses on fluid dynamics, vibration, and acoustics, with a particular interest in bubble dynamics.
